WebSelf-Sacrifice: This schema refers to the excessive sacrifice of one’s own needs in order to help others. When these clients pay attention to their own needs, they often feel guilty. Individuals who experience conflicting relationships may develop one or more of these three schemas: self-sacrifice, subjugation or approval-seeking. We may all occasionally put the needs of other before our own. If you have developed a self-sacrifice schema, you may experience an excessive focus on meeting …
